How do you find the radius if you know the edge length?
The relation between edge length (a) and radius of atom (r) for FCC lattice is √(2a) = 4r .

What is the radius of anion if the edge length of a solid cell centered cell of ionic substance is 508 pm?
The edge length of a face centred cubic cell of an ionic substance is 508 pm. If the radius of the cation is 110 pm, the radius of the anion is. 144 pm.
